Barcelona announced on Tuesday the signing of Spain forward Paco Alcacer from Valencia on a five-year contract. He moves to the Nou Camp on his 23rd birthday for a fee of 30 million euros ($33.5 million) and is likely to be the Spanish champions' last signing in the transfer window.

Barcelona coach Luis Enrique believes his current squad is the strongest he has ever had and he is very confident of retaining the La Liga and King's Cup titles. The Spanish champions have recruited Andre Gomes, Samuel Umtiti, Lucas Digne and Denis Suarez since the end of last season while Marc Bartra, Thomas Vermaelen, Adriano Correia and Sandro Ramirez have departed. "On paper, this is the best squad that I have had in my three years at Barca," Luis Enrique told the club's website. "We have a squad that has been strengthened brilliantly.
